Militia praises Khamenei Israel: Hezbollah commander "eliminated" 19.06.2025, 11:47

The Israeli Air Force is said to be behind the killing of Hezbollah commander Yassin Abdel Menam Ezz al-Din.

In the war between Israel and Iran, Hezbollah in Lebanon has been holding back for a while. But now it is warning Israel and the United States, calling the death threats against Iran's spiritual leader "foolish." Israel, for its part, says it is continuing its actions against Hezbollah.

The Israeli army says it has killed a Hezbollah commander in southern Lebanon. According to the military's report on X, Yassin Abdel Menam Ezz al-Din was "eliminated" in an airstrike. He allegedly planned attacks on northern Israel and attempted to strengthen the terrorist organization's artillery forces. His actions constituted a "flagrant violation" of the agreements between Israel and Lebanon, the statement said. The attack reportedly took place last night in the Nabatiya region.

The Lebanese news agency NNA reported that the victim was riding a motorcycle at the time of the attack. Another person was injured by shrapnel. Hezbollah has not commented on casualties within its ranks for some time.

A ceasefire has been in effect between Israel and the Iranian-backed Hezbollah since the end of November. However, both sides accuse each other of mutual violations. The Israeli military continues to launch attacks in Lebanon almost every day, resulting in deaths or injuries almost daily.

Israel also announced further attacks: "The Israeli Defense Forces continue to monitor and thwart the terrorist organization Hezbollah's attempts to promote a willingness to harm the State of Israel under the guise of war with Iran, and will continue to work to eliminate any threat to the citizens of the State of Israel."

Hezbollah condemns death threats against Khamenei

Meanwhile, Hezbollah in Lebanon expressed its solidarity with Iran, which was attacked by Israel, and called death threats against its supreme le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ei "foolish and reckless." According to the Hezbollah statement, they originated from Israel and the United States and could have catastrophic consequences.

Such threats are an insult to hundreds of millions of devout Muslims and supporters of the so-called resistance (against Israel). The Iranian-backed militia in Lebanon is "more determined than ever" to adhere to Khamenei's leadership and stands united behind his stance in the conflict with the US and Israel.

Hezbollah has so far remained muted in the war between Israel and Iran. It has been significantly weakened since the war with Israel last fall.
